Overview

Lorazin 10mg Orodispersible Tablet belongs to a group of medicines known as benzodiazepines, with lorazepam as its active ingredient. This tablet dissolves quickly in your mouth without the need for water, which makes it very convenient if you’re on the go or have trouble swallowing. Like all medications, it may cause some side effects such as drowsiness, dizziness, weakness, or mild confusion. If you’re considering taking this medicine, make sure you’re aware of how it works in your body and always follow your doctor’s advice.

Contraindications

Lorazin should not be taken by individuals who are allergic to lorazepam or other benzodiazepines, those with severe breathing problems, liver disease, or a history of substance abuse. It’s also not recommended during pregnancy or while breastfeeding unless prescribed under strict medical supervision. Avoid use if you suffer from narrow-angle glaucoma.

Drug / Food Interactions

Avoid drinking alcohol while using Lorazin as it can increase the risk of severe drowsiness and breathing issues. Certain medications like opioids, antihistamines, and antidepressants may interact with Lorazin, causing increased sedation or other adverse effects. Always inform your doctor about all medications and supplements you’re taking.
